Change the way you think about classroom displays with the PowerLite® L210SF. Delivering 4,000 lumens of color and white brightness and high-quality Full HD 1080p resolution at up to 132" more than three times larger than a 75" flat panel-this short throw lamp-free laser display brings stunning clarity to presentations and encourages engagement with large, bright and easy-to-read images from nearly anywhere in the classroom. Engineered for reliability, this display has a 20,000-hour, virtually maintenance-free laser light source, so there are no lamps to replace-ever. Sharing your lesson plans just got easier with wireless connectivity with casting capability from PCs, Mac® computers, Chromebooks, and Android™ and iOS® devices, as well as split screen functionality to wirelessly display up to four devices simultaneously. You can project brilliant images, inspire collaboration and enjoy ease of use with the PowerLite L210SF-all at a remarkable value.

  • Best-in-Class Color Brightness with 3-chip 3LCD technology - 4,000 lumens of color and white brightness
  • Full HD 1080p resolution - Delivers easy-to-read images with stunning clarity
  • No lamps to purchase or replace - Virtually maintenance-free 20,000-hour laser light source2
  • Large display size - Up to 132" diagonal, more than three times larger than a 75" flat panel
  • Fast and efficient operation - Display in seconds with instant-on laser light source
  • Convenient short throw design - Greatly reduces shadowing
  • Upgrade to Full HD - replace short throw, lower-resolution WXGA displays
  • Built-in split screen - allows simultaneous display of up to four connected devices
  • Connect and cast from up to 50 devices - free downloadable Epson iProjection™ software makes it easy to cast wirelessly from Chromebooks, iOS and Android devices, Mac computers and PCs; with moderator feature, teachers never lose control of the displayed
  • Place it virtually anywhere - 360-degree placement capabilities allow for mounting or placement in any position, from landscape to portrait
